REVIEW AND SUMMARY • The actuators are the devices used for converting hydraulic energy into mechanical energy, and therefore have a function opposite to that of pumps.' • Types of hydraulic actuators: Based on the type of motion actuators produce, they are categorized into : 1. Linear actuators (also called 'hydraulic cylinders'), and 2. Rotary actuators (also called 'hydraulic motors'). (a) Continuous rotary actuators, and (b) Limited-rotation rotary actuators. • The hydraulic actuators can be used for lifting, tilting, clamping, opening, closing, metering, mixing, turning, swinging, counter balancing, bending, and for many other operations. • The hydraulic cylinder is a device that converts fluid power into linear mechanical force and motion. • The important types of hydraulic cylinders are : 1. Single-acting cylinders, 2. Double-acting cylinders, 3. Telescopic cylinders, 4. Tandem cylinders, 5. Dual linear cylinders, and 6. Through rod cylinders. • The construction, working, advantages, disadvantages, applications and ranges of the above-mentioned hydraulic cylinders have been discussed in this chapter. • The function of a rotary actuator (also known as hydraulic motor) is to convert hydraulic energy into rotary mechanical energy. • The hydraulic motors are very much identical in construction and size to rotary type pumps. They work on exactly the reverse principle to that of rotating pumps. • Types of hydraulic motors: The hydraulic motors can be classified based on their degree of angular movement as : 1. Continuous rotary hydraulic motors, and (a) Gear motors, (b) Vane motors, and (c) Piston motors. 2. Limited-rotation hydraulic motors.
